a{ color:#0000CC;}
form{margin:0px; padding:0px;}

.header{ margin:0px 24px 13px; position:relative;}
.header .pth{position:absolute; right:0px; top:0px;}
.header a,.na{color:#285280; font:bold 0.8em arial;}

.srchbx{background:#EDF4FE url(../img/client/search/corn_u.gif) top left no-repeat; margin-left:24px;}
.srchbx .c{background:url(../img/client/search/corn_d.gif) bottom left no-repeat; padding:10px 15px 15px;}

.srchbx label{ font:0.8em arial; color:#000099;}
.srchbx #q{ width:360px; font:1em arial; padding:3px 5px; border:1px solid #CCC;}
.srchbx .op{ font:0.6em arial; display:inline-block !important; display:inline; margin:0px 5px;}
.srchbx .op a{ color:#285280; text-decoration:underline; line-height:15px; cursor:pointer;}
.srchbx  .focused{border:2px solid #CCCCCC !important; padding:2px 4px !important;}

.content{margin:10px 0px 10px 24px;}

.footer{text-align:center; font:0.75em arial;}
.footer .lk{line-height:50px;}

.tmsg{ padding:20px 0px;}
.tmsg h2{font:1.8em Georgia,"Times New Roman",Times,serif; line-height:25px; }
.tmsg h3{font:0.9em arial; }
.tmsg h3 a{text-decoration:underline; cursor:pointer;}
.tt{font:0.7em arial; text-align:center; color:#999;}
.rmsg{color:#999; font:0.8em arial;}


.results{margin:30px 0px; position:relative; min-width:950px; border-bottom:1px solid #C7DCFC;}
.results .issues{width:230px; margin-right:10px; text-align:center;}
.issues .container{border-left:1px solid #CCC; border-right:1px solid #CCC; position:relative; overflow:hidden;}
.issues .container .bx{position:absolute; width:230px; left:0px;} 

.st, .st_d, .st_on, .sb_d, .sb, .sb_on{background-image:url(../img/client/search/srchscroll.png); background-repeat:no-repeat; width:230px; height:25px; overflow:hidden; cursor:pointer;}
.st_d{background-position:0px 0px; cursor:default;}
.st{background-position:0px -25px;}
.st_on{background-position:0px -50px;}
.sb_d{background-position:0px -125px; cursor:default;}
.sb{background-position:0px -100px;}
.sb_on{background-position:0px -75px;}

.issues .t{font:0.7em arial; padding-bottom:5px;}
.issues .p{padding:10px; cursor:pointer;}
.issues .thumb{background:#A7B1BA; position:relative; margin:auto auto 5px auto;}
.issues .thumb div{overflow:hidden; position:relative; border:1px solid #ccc; top:-3px; left:-3px; width:100%; height:100%;}
.issues .lb{font:0.8em arial;}
.issues .dm{font:bold 0.8em arial; color:#285280; text-decoration:underline; cursor:pointer;}
.issues .on{background:#F7F7F7;}
.ld{font:0.8em arial; color:#666;}

.row{margin-bottom:20px; display:block; position:relative;}
.row .lf{width:3px; height:100%; position:absolute; top:0px; left:-8px; background:#E7F0FE;}
.row .h{display:none;}
.row .title{color:#285280; font:0.95em arial; text-decoration:underline;}
.row .snippet{width:700px; font:0.8em arial; margin:2px 0px;}
.row .pic{margin-left:15px;}
.row .altxt{color:#999; line-height:20px;}
.row .altxt a{color:#999; text-decoration:underline; cursor:pointer;}
.row .pic_snippet{ margin:10px 0px;}
.ldprvw{font:0.65em arial; color:#999;}

.c{color:#666;}

.icons{background-image:url(../img/client/search/sicons.gif); background-repeat:no-repeat;}
.hl{width:12px; height:11px; overflow:hidden; display:inline-block; margin-right:5px;}

.nav-lk{text-align:center; font:1em arial; margin:50px 0px 20px;}
.nav-lk a{color:#000099;}
.nav-lk a.on{font-weight:bold;}

.nfound,.smsg{-moz-border-radius:5px; -webkit-border-radius:5px;}

.nfound{background:#FFC; float:left; padding:5px;}
.smsg{background:#FFC; font:0.78em arial; padding:5px; margin:10px 0px; width:500px; text-align:center; margin:auto;}
.smsg a{font-weight:bold; color:#999;}

#advs{overflow:hidden;}
#advs #ac{margin-top:10px; border-top:1px solid white; padding-top:10px; font:0.8em arial; clear:both;}
#ac label{font-size:100%; }
.cll{display:inline-block; float:left; margin-right:20px; padding-right:20px; border-right:1px solid white;}
.nbr{ border:none !important;}

.msrch{width:1000px; margin-bottom:50px; border-top:1px solid #ccc;}
.msrch h2{font:bold 1em arial; color:#285280; margin:15px 0px;}
.msrch .t1,.msrch .t2,.msrch .t3,.msrch .t4,.msrch .t5,.msrch .t6{font-family:arial; text-decoration:none; margin:10px;}
.msrch .t1:hover,.msrch .t2:hover,.msrch .t3:hover,.msrch .t4:hover,.msrch .t5:hover,.msrch .t6:hover{text-decoration:underline;}
.msrch .t6{font-size:x-small;}
.msrch .t5{font-size:x-small;}
.msrch .t4{font-size:small;}
.msrch .t3{font-size:medium;}
.msrch .t2{font-size:large;}
.msrch .t1{font-size:x-large;}